First course. Chad finds himself smack dab in the middle of the super affluent Yearbook Committee after one of its leading ladies spies Chad’s ‘turning my teacher into something’ doodle (a walrus-man hybrid in this depiction – in case you were wondering). Having become the new resident artist of the clique, Chad is finally both heard and lauded by his peers (even though he’s really only just pretending to act the part – its actually working #HonestlyNoPunIntended #NotKidding #IAmTheGreatestWriterEverKnown. Chad quickly realizes that he may just have the power to drag his blood brother Chris up to Olympus [along side him] so a scheme is hatched to show the world that Chris is the new ‘Voice of the Wildman’ in town (a title to be proudly displayed in the upcoming Year Book). Shortly after watching Chris star in a fairly entertaining montage of ‘can you believe that I’m doing this?’ stunts, Chad learns that the Yearbook Clique doesn’t really enjoy Chris for his mysterious back story and lionhearted acts of tomfoolery, but more as a victim to laugh ironically towards and upon. In response to this [newly shared between the blood bros] revelation, Chris and Chad manage to fake Chris’s death during a ‘this is my last and greatest’ stunt. After watching Chris literally plummet to the ground engorged in flames (so they think) the committee tears out Chris’s existing ‘Voice of the Idiot’ page and creates a new ‘Ace’s Wild’ (Chris’s new self appointed bad-ass name) memorial page– thus sneakily ensuring Chris’s ‘wild card’ legacy a place in Holford history. Nobody outsmarts Chris ‘The Professor’ Novak forever – weird theatrical justice will be eventually served (this instance is no exception to the rule).

For ze main plot, I guess in terms of progression it was interesting seeing Chad and Chris being psuedo-popular for once. The Chris-Gone-Wild montage was definitely fun. Overall, this episode isn’t all bad, but it definitely didn’t make me reminisce nor really burst out laughing (Out There usually hits one of the two on a fairly regular basis). Maybe this episode just wasn’t for me. Maybe I was hoping for too much ‘spectacle’ out of a season finale. Maybe I’m still annoyed by Chad’s voice (lol because I am) – I can’t exactly put my finger on it – but I’m not left totally satisfied after this season’s finale. Downward-sideways-smiley-face.
